    Big game in Spain at 6pm this evening following the Premiership's big clash in which I'm expecting more controversy than footballing entertainment.

    The two clubs have developed a serious rivalry this decade which started with the 2000 CL Final.

    A lot will be revealed tonight at the Mestalla as to whether or not Real Madrid can overhaul Barcelona this season...

    I keep saying they will but Barca keep on winning - despite their injury crisis.

    This is definitely Madrid's toughest test so far this season and they've only beaten Valencia once in the last 3 seasons

    (when Michael Owen scored the winner). Preview

    Hard to predict, but I have a feeling Madrid will nick it... 2-1

    This overhead from Marco Van Basten for Milan in the European Cup is my second all time favourite behind Rivaldo's one against Valencia. Rivaldo wins for pure drama - the last game of the season drawing 2-2 with Valencia, effectively a playoff to see who goes into the CL, he completes a stunning hatrick in almost the last kick to deny Valencia and save Barca's season. Nobody could have written the script any better.
